    We will be at Disneyland in about 2 weeks. One member of our party needs to catch a red eye flight which leaves LAX at 11:30 PM on a Sunday night. When looking for transportation back to the airport, I looked at the Disneyland Express bus, but it appears the last time to leave from the Grand Californian Hotel (where we're staying) is about 6:00 PM, which really gets to the airport too early (around 7:00 PM). I'm looking for the best other option for getting to the airport at that time of night and would appreciate comments from anyone who has experience with another shuttle. Thanks!!

    Would you consider Uber or Lyft? Both options will be fairly cheap and it will be super easy to get one at that time. Traffic will be a non issue at that time on a Sunday so your ride will be under an hour.

    Otherwise, you can choose really any of the local shuttle services: Super Shuttle, Prime Time, etc. They are all about the same, quality wise, although the shuttles have the annoyance of making multiple stops before you actually head out of the area.

    Personally, I like Uber. I find it cheap, efficient, and much better than doing a shuttle service.
